無論是金融行業的高頻交易、電商平臺的訂單處理,還是云計算服務的提供、大數據分析的實時運算,都離不開高效、穩定的服務器連接
本文將深入探討如何實現全國服務器連接,從需求分析、技術選型、架構設計到運維管理,全方位解析這一復雜而關鍵的任務
一、需求分析:明確連接目標與要求 在實現全國服務器連接之前,首要任務是進行詳盡的需求分析
這包括但不限于以下幾個方面: 1.業務需求:明確各業務場景下的數據傳輸需求,如數據同步、實時交互、批量處理等
2.性能要求:確定數據傳輸的速度、延遲、帶寬等關鍵性能指標,確保滿足業務需求
3.可靠性要求:考慮網絡連接的穩定性,設計冗余備份機制,確保在單點故障時仍能維持服務
4.安全性要求:制定數據加密、訪問控制等安全策略,保護數據在傳輸過程中的安全性
5.成本效益:綜合考慮投資成本、運維成本及長期效益,尋求性價比最優的解決方案
二、技術選型:選擇合適的技術棧 基于需求分析,選擇合適的技術棧是實現全國服務器連接的關鍵一步
以下是一些核心技術的考量: 1.網絡協議:TCP/IP作為互聯網的基礎協議,自然不可或缺
此外,根據具體需求,可以考慮使用UDP(適用于低延遲、高丟包率的環境)、HTTP/2或QUIC(提高網頁加載速度和連接復用性)等協議
2.網絡拓撲:星型、環型、網狀等多種拓撲結構各有優缺點,需根據服務器分布、流量模式等因素選擇
對于大規模部署,通常采用分層架構(如核心層、匯聚層、接入層)以提高可擴展性和靈活性
3.傳輸技術:SD-WAN(軟件定義廣域網)提供了更靈活、成本效益更高的網絡連接方式,適用于多云、混合云環境
MPLS VPN(多協議標簽交換虛擬專用網絡)則適用于對安全性、可靠性要求極高的場景
4.負載均衡與CDN:通過負載均衡技術實現流量分發,優化服務器資源利用;CDN(內容分發網絡)加速靜態資源分發,減少用戶訪問延遲
三、架構設計:構建高可用、可擴展的系統 架構設計是實現全國服務器連接的核心環節,需綜合考慮性能、可靠性、安全性等多個維度
1.分布式架構設計:采用微服務架構或分布式數據庫,將業務邏輯和數據存儲分散到多個服務器上,提高系統的可擴展性和容錯能力
2.多數據中心部署:在不同地理位置建立數據中心,實現數據備份和災難恢復,同時利用地理分布優勢提升用戶訪問速度
3.高可用與容錯機制:實施主備切換、自動故障轉移等機制,確保在服務器故障時服務不中斷
利用心跳檢測、健康檢查等手段實時監控服務器狀態
4.安全架構設計:部署防火墻、入侵檢測系統、數據加密等技術,構建多層次安全防護體系
實施嚴格的訪問控制和身份認證策略,防止未經授權的訪問
5.監控與運維:建立全面的監控體系,實時跟蹤網絡狀態、服務器性能、應用響應等指標
采用自動化運維工具,提高運維效率,快速響應問題
四、實施步驟:分階段推進,確保平穩過渡 實現全國服務器連接是一個復雜且長期的過程,需要分階段推進,確保每一步都平穩過渡
1.規劃階段:明確目標、需求、技術選型及預算,制定詳細的項目計劃
2.準備階段:采購硬件設備、搭建測試環境、開發必要的軟件工具和腳本
3.實施階段:按照設計進行網絡搭建、服務器部署、應用遷移等工作
注意分階段實施,逐步增加連接節點,避免一次性大規模變動帶來的風險
4.測試階段:進行全面的功能測試、性能測試、安全測試,確保系統滿足設計要求
5.上線與監控:正式上線后,持續監控系統運行狀態,及時調整優化
6.持續優化:根據運行數據和用戶反饋,不斷優化系統架構、提升性能、增強安全性
五、運維管理:保障系統長期穩定運行 運維管理是確保全國服務器連接長期穩定運行的關鍵
1.定期維護:制定維護計劃,定期對服務器、網絡設備進行檢查、升級和清理
2.故障管理:建立故障報告、分析、解決和預防措施體系,快速響應和處理故障
3.性能調優:根據系統負載情況,動態調整資源分配,優化網絡路徑和服務器配置
4.安全管理:定期更新安全策略,進行安全審計和漏洞掃描,防范潛在威脅
5.培訓與文檔:加強運維團隊的技術培訓,確保團隊成員掌握最新的技術和工具
建立完善的文檔體系,記錄系統架構、配置信息、故障處理流程等,便于知識傳承和團隊協作
結語 實現全國服務器連接是一項復雜而系統的工程,涉及需求分析、技術選型、架構設計、實施步驟及運維管理等多個方面
通過科學合理的規劃與實施,構建高效、穩定、安全的網絡基礎設施,不僅能夠滿足當前業務需求,還能為未來的業務擴展和技術升級奠定堅實基礎
在這個過程中,持續的創新與優化將是推動全國服務器連接不斷邁向更高水平的關鍵動力